St. Elizabeth's Medical Center
St. Elizabeth's Medical Center is a medical facility located in Brighton, MA. This hospital has been recognized for America’s 50 Best Hospitals for Cardiac Surgery Award™, Surgical Care Excellence Award™, and more.

Awards
Healthgrades awards tell you which hospitals deliver superior quality care. Healthgrades evaluates hospital performance using objective quality measures including clinical outcomes and patient safety, as well as patient experience.
Learn more about our awards methodologySpecialty Clinical Quality Awards
America’s 50 Best Hospitals for Cardiac Surgery Award™ (2024, 2022)
Superior clinical outcomes in heart bypass surgery and heart valve surgery
Surgical Care Excellence Award™ (2024)
Superior clinical outcomes in surgical care across 15 of the most common in-hospital surgical procedures including cardiac, vascular, joint replacement, prostate, spine, and gastrointestinal surgeries
Cardiac Surgery Excellence Award™ (2023)
Superior clinical outcomes in heart bypass surgery and heart valve surgery

Patient Experience
Patient experience measures tell you how patients felt about the care they received at the hospital. These measures are based on the Hospital Consumer Assessment of Healthcare Providers and Systems (HCAHPS) survey data from the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services (CMS).
